Transaction d61682436af260ce6412ec6220803c1c8d14ac884686ed663c750ad976a36efe

1 Input
2 Outputs
  • d61682436af260ce6412ec6220803c1c8d14ac884686ed663c750ad976a36efe:0
  • value  156573
    address  3HD6tvh8QjHUushHUyVPpnP1famyVUtcia
  • d61682436af260ce6412ec6220803c1c8d14ac884686ed663c750ad976a36efe:1
  • value  496135
    address  1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N